Aggravated Robbery - Christchurch - Canterbury
On Saturday the 29th of August 2015 the Woolston Tavern was the subject of an aggravated robbery where a number of males entered the premises, stole alcohol and assaulted the attendant before leaving.
Police have identified an address in Jollie Street that the offenders are believed to have returned to following the robbery.
One person has been arrested for aggravated robbery and three others are being spoken to at the moment.
The investigation will continue throughout the day including scene examinations of the Woolston Tavern, the address in Jollie Street and a vehicle believed to have been used during the robbery.
